The Relationship Between Acidity and Antioxidant Effects

Have you ever tried coffee with a noticeable acidity? Acidity is a key flavor component in coffee, typically most pronounced in light roast coffee. This acidity is more than just a taste—it's an indicator of the rich antioxidant properties that can positively impact your health.

 

The primary compounds responsible for the acidity in coffee are chlorogenic acid and trigonelline. Chlorogenic acid, a type of polyphenol, has potent antioxidant properties. This compound contributes to the coffee's tartness and, if preserved during the roasting process, enhances the coffee’s acidity. The antioxidant activity helps remove free radicals in the body, preventing cellular damage and slowing the aging process.

 

Moreover, chlorogenic acid has anti-inflammatory effects, which can help prevent or alleviate inflammation-related diseases. When you drink coffee, these beneficial compounds are absorbed by your body, contributing to your overall health. Since light roast coffee undergoes a shorter roasting time, more chlorogenic acid is retained, making it an optimal choice for maximizing both acidity and antioxidant effects.

 

Criteria for Choosing Coffee with High Acidity

The acidity of coffee is influenced by the origin of the beans, their variety, and the roasting process. In particular, the shorter the roasting time, the less the chlorogenic acid is broken down, allowing the acidity to remain intact. Therefore, light roast coffee, which retains higher levels of chlorogenic acid, is an attractive option for those mindful of their health.

 

Light roast coffee not only boasts strong acidity but also brings out the natural flavors of the coffee beans. Choosing such coffee allows you to enjoy a diverse range of flavors while also caring for your health. Points to Consider When Choosing Coffee

While coffee with high acidity offers numerous health benefits, it may not be suitable for everyone. People with digestive issues should be cautious when consuming highly acidic coffee. The acid content in coffee can stimulate stomach acid, potentially exacerbating symptoms like bloating, stomach pain, and heartburn.

 

For those with gastrointestinal conditions, it’s better to opt for medium roast or dark roast coffee, which has lower acidity and a smoother taste. These types of coffee undergo longer roasting, which breaks down more chlorogenic acid, reducing the acidity and offering a rich, deep flavor. Such coffee may be more appropriate for those with sensitive stomachs.

 

Health Benefits of Coffee and Personalized Choices

The antioxidant properties of coffee are highly beneficial, but it’s crucial to choose your coffee based on your health condition and personal preferences. Individuals with insomnia, cardiovascular diseases, urinary disorders, or gastrointestinal issues should limit their caffeine intake. In such cases, choosing decaffeinated coffee can be a good alternative. Decaffeinated coffee has the caffeine removed but still contains some antioxidants, making it a healthy option.

 

People sensitive to caffeine may experience side effects like headaches, insomnia, tension, or rapid heartbeat from drinking coffee. If these symptoms occur, it’s advisable to reduce coffee consumption or switch to decaffeinated options.
